高质量的软件需要高质量的管理,这正是《质量?软件?管理》的主题。
出自久负盛名的杰拉尔德?温伯格(GeraldM.Weinberg)之手的这套共四卷的丛书,凝聚了作者40年来对计算机的深挚感情。
在第1卷《系统思维》中,作者指出了开发质量软件包件首先必需具备的一个条件——学会如何对问题、答案以及质量本身进行正确的思考。
他同时也给出了一些指导方针,这些方针能够促进我们进行必要的此类思考。
“及早采取措施,但是措施的力度要小”,这就是保持对质量过程进行控制的关键。
在企业中,主管们既应该起到计划者的作用,也应该起到催化剂的作用——一方面不断为今后的工作做出计划,对进行情况进行观察,另一方面果断地使实际情况朝着预定的目标发展。
本书通过大量的实例解释了“控制点”的概念,只要对这些位置进行管理,就可以防止危机的发生,或者至少不使情况更糟。
2025/8/7 22:16:51 35.13MB 质量 软件 管理 项目管理
1
目录摘要 IIIAbstract IV1.绪论 11.1毕业设计主要任务 11.2目前图书管理系统存在的问题 11.3课题意义 11.4论文的工作和安排 22.图书借阅管理需求分析 32.1可行性分析 32.1.1.技术可行性 32.1.2.经济可行性 32.2图书借阅管理系统需求概述 32.2.1系统目标 32.2.2用户类和用户特性 42.3图书借阅管理系统需求模型 42.3.1功能描述 42.3.2图书管理员详细功能描述 52.3.3读者详细功能描述 52.3.4主要用例的用例描述 63.总体设计 93.1数据库设计 93.1.1数据库设计概述 93.1.2图书信息表结构设计 103.1.3图书类型信息表结构设计 113.1.4读者信息表结构设计 113.1.5读者类型信息表结构设计 123.1.6图书借阅信息表结构设计 123.1.7图书归还信息表结构设计 133.1.8用户信息表结构设计 133.1.9图书馆信息表结构设计 143.1.10办证参数信息表结构设计 143.2系统总体结构设计 153.2.1图书管理系统总体结构图 153.2.2系统管理员模块功能 153.2.3读者管理模块功能 163.2.4图书管理模块功能 163.2.5图书借还模块功能 173.2.6系统查询模块功能 184.程序设计与编码 204.1开发平台与工具 204.1.1J2EE平台 204.1.2WEB服务器和数据库 204.2程序设计 214.2.1程序设计概述 214.2.2数据库与Web服务器的连接 214.2.3登录模块程序设计 234.2.4系统管理员功能模块的实现 254.2.5读者管理功能模块的实现 264.2.6查询功能模块的实现 274.2.7图书管理功能模块的实现 294.2.8图书借还功能模块的实现 305.软件测试 335.1软件测试的方法与步骤 335.2测试用例设计与测试用例的运行过程及测试结果分析 345.2.1模块测试 345.2.2集成测试 355.2.3验收测试 365.3评价 366.结束语 376.1工作成果 376.2改进意见 376.3收获体会 37参考文献 39致谢 40
2025/8/7 8:18:52 4.31MB 论文 源代码
1
IntelRAID模拟器,对初学存储的人使用帮助很大,可以很好的模拟RAID的设置过程。
2025/8/7 4:28:26 1.37MB RAID Simulator 模拟器 Intel
1
不仅可以看到电磁波行进的具体过程,还可以分别观测电场分量和磁场分量
2025/8/7 4:45:04 680B 电磁波 电场 磁场 Matlab
1
顾客可以根据商品编码对商品进行选购,主运行界面会输出商品编码、名称、数量、单价,供使用者查看。
选购完毕后退出选购界面进入收银体统进行结算,此次购物结束。
使用过程中会根据输入的信息进行提示,如果正确进行下一步购物过程,错误时输出提示信息。
1
《乐高EV3机器人设计》是机器人课堂的指导教材,是学校开展机器人教学活动的理想用书。
通过书中的课程活动,学生可以从零基础轻松进入机器人世界,通过动手动脑活动,开拓创新思维。
书中包含16个章节,每章节可进行40分钟至90分钟的活动。
教学活动从认识零件开始,循序渐进地带领学生获得机器人设计与编程技能。
为巩固知识点,本书还配备了《练习册》,引导学生们在动手的过程中记录、思考、归纳,并进行新的设计。
2025/8/6 21:08:42 24.83MB lego 机器人
1
项目管理是项目的管理者,在有限的资源约束下,运用系统的观点、方法和理论,对项目涉及的全部工作进行有效地管理。
即从项目的投资决策开始到项目结束的全过程进行计划、组织、指挥、协调、控制和评价,以实现项目的目标。
  按照传统的做法,当企业设定了一个项目后,参与这个项目的至少会有好几个部门,包括财务部门、市场部门、行政部门等等,而不同部门在运作项目过程中不可避免地会产生摩擦,须进行协调,而这些无疑会增加项目的成本,影响项目实施的效率。
  而项目管理的做法则不同。
不同职能部门的成员因为某一个项目而组成团队,项目经理则是项目团队的领导者,他们所肩负的责任就是领导他的团队准时、优质地完成全部工作,在不超出预算的情况下实现项目目标。
项目的管理者不仅仅是项目执行者,他参与项目的需求确定、项目选择、计划直至收尾的全过程,并在时间、成本、质量、风险、合同、采购、人力资源等各个方面对项目进行全方位的管理,因此项目管理可以帮助企业处理需要跨领域解决的复杂问题,并实现更高的运营效率。
2025/8/6 8:10:41 328KB 项目管理 模板
1
ICCAVRv6.31a破解版,含注册工具,注册过程简单快捷(包含其中)
2025/8/6 8:40:05 4.68MB ICCAVR v6.31a 破解版
1
Http请求Restful风格的远程调用,在远程调用的过程中会出现四种请求方式,这个工具把此部分代码给封装了一下。
2025/8/6 5:17:49 18KB restful 远程调用 工具类
1
在IT行业中,授权文件是确保软件合法使用的重要组成部分。
这里我们关注的是"ABPLC授权",这通常指的是AllenBradley(AB)公司的产品授权。
AllenBradley是一家全球知名的自动化设备和解决方案供应商,其PLC(可编程逻辑控制器)产品在工业自动化领域广泛应用。
本文将深入探讨ABPLC授权的相关知识。
PLC是一种专为工业环境设计的数字运算操作电子系统,用于控制自动化过程。
ABPLCs以其可靠性、灵活性和易用性著称,广泛应用于各种制造和生产流程中。
每个ABPLC都需要相应的授权才能运行和执行特定的功能。
ABPLC的授权机制旨在保护知识产权,防止非法复制和滥用软件。
当您购买ABPLC及其配套软件时,通常会获得一个包含授权信息的文件,这个文件可能是"AB授权166个"这样的压缩包。
压缩包内可能包含了多个授权文件,每个文件对应不同的功能模块或者特定的PLC型号。
例如,166个文件可能意味着有166种不同的授权选项或权限,涵盖不同的硬件配置和软件功能。
使用这些授权文件的过程通常是这样的:用户需要将压缩包下载到本地,然后使用解压工具(如WinRAR或7-Zip)进行解压,解压过程中输入正确的解压密码(在这个案例中是"12345")。
解压完成后,用户将授权文件导入到AB的编程软件,如RSLogix5000,通过软件与PLC建立连接,将授权信息加载到PLC中。
这样,PLC就能识别并激活相应的功能。
需要注意的是,使用未经授权的ABPLC软件可能会导致法律问题,也可能影响系统的稳定性和安全性。
因此,企业应当确保从正规渠道购买和使用授权,遵循软件许可协议,定期检查和更新授权,以确保系统的合规性和最佳性能。
ABPLC授权涉及到工业自动化的核心部分,理解如何正确处理和使用授权文件对于保障生产效率、避免法律风险以及维护设备的正常运行至关重要。
正确管理这些授权文件,不仅可以确保PLC的合法使用,还能最大化地发挥其在自动化系统中的作用。
2025/8/5 21:50:32 2.86MB
1
共 1000 条记录 首页 上一页 下一页 尾页
在日常工作中,钉钉打卡成了我生活中不可或缺的一部分。然而,有时候这个看似简单的任务却给我带来了不少烦恼。 每天早晚,我总是得牢记打开钉钉应用,点击"工作台",再找到"考勤打卡"进行签到。有时候因为工作忙碌,会忘记打卡,导致考勤异常,影响当月的工作评价。而且,由于我使用的是苹果手机,有时候系统更新后,钉钉的某些功能会出现异常,使得打卡变得更加麻烦。 另外,我的家人使用的是安卓手机,他们也经常抱怨钉钉打卡的繁琐。尤其是对于那些不太熟悉手机操作的长辈来说,每次打卡都是一次挑战。他们总是担心自己会操作失误,导致打卡失败。 为了解决这些烦恼,我开始思考是否可以通过编写一个全自动化脚本来实现钉钉打卡。经过一段时间的摸索和学习,我终于成功编写出了一个适用于苹果和安卓系统的钉钉打卡脚本。
2024-04-09 15:03 15KB 钉钉 钉钉打卡